Abstract:
Because teaching methods in English are constantly changing, body language—a type of nonverbal communication—plays a big part in how teachers and students interact. Not only can it more clearly and effectively convey the speakers' intentions, make teaching easier, pique students' interest, maximize the goal of teaching English, and increase the effectiveness of instruction, but it can also help students become better speakers, listeners, readers, and other learners. This paper conducted a survey on many body language types and their features, significance, and other factors through a review of the literature, induction, and summarization. The purpose of this essay is to aid English instructors in comprehending how body language may be used to enhance instruction and to motivate them to experiment with it in the classroom. In order to get the finest educational objectives and results-oriented outcomes, English teachers nowadays should make effective use of body language in their lessons and fully utilize its role in language instruction. The purpose of the paper is to examine fundamental body language reading skills; gender disparities in body language reading will be covered as an example. Additionally, it will give details regarding the teacher's nonverbal behavior. Lastly, it will briefly discuss the student's body language and how the teacher interprets it.
